"The Secret to My Silky Skin" (2014) is a Japanese film directed by Kōichi Imaizumi. The story follows a young man from Kyoto who visits Tokyo for a business trip and stays with his partner; despite their usual routine, he finds himself unable to respond during intimacy due to a secret concern he has been harboring.
The film, also known by its Japanese title Subesube no hihō (すべすべの秘法), is frequently classified within the Boys' Love (BL) or queer cinema genres. It is often shared on video platforms like OK.RU by fans of Japanese dramas and BL content.

3. Apply Moisture to Damp Skin
This is the one tip that costs zero dollars but makes the biggest difference. I never apply moisturizer to a bone-dry face.
After rinsing, I pat my face gently with a towel, leaving it slightly damp. Then, I immediately apply my serum and moisturizer. Water is a magnet for hydration; applying products while your face is still moist helps trap that water in the skin barrier, keeping it plump and smooth all day.

5. Hydration from Within
Topical products can only do so much. I realized that drinking 2-3 liters of water a day (and cutting back on sugary sodas) changed my skin texture more than any $100 cream ever did. When your body is hydrated, your skin cells plump up naturally, smoothing out fine lines and rough patches.
